The Empirical Method and Hermeneutics

The Analytical Empirical Method holds the belief that it is possible to conduct a neutral and objective analysis of different cultures, civilizations, and societies. Its proponents argue that the same methods used in the natural sciences can be applied to social phenomena.

Conversely, Hermeneutics studies subjects of Social Science that are considered absolutely different from those studied in the natural sciences.

Imagination Types

  • Reproductive Imagination: Occurs when the imagination collaborates in the process of setting, storing, and reproducing images that correspond to a previous perception.
  • Creative Imagination: Occurs when the imagination is used to produce images that do not correspond to a previous perception, but are the result of the subject's creative elaboration.

Behavior and Learning

Instinctive Behavior is innate and not learned or amended by experience (e.g., breathing).

Learned Behavior: Defined by the incompleteness of innate behavior and the ability to be fully adapted to various situations and circumstances.

The Associative Learning Process is understood as the mechanism that originates or modifies behavior through experience (conditioning is a related method).

Induction

Induction has two main types:

  1. Complete Induction: Part of the knowledge where all individual cases occurring within a closed context are known.
  2. Incomplete Induction: Supported by a number of individual proofs that do not cover all possible cases.

The Hypothetico-Deductive Method Steps

  1. Starting Point: An unsolved problem is detected by observation and/or experimentation.
  2. Hypothesis Formulation: One or more explanatory scenarios (hypotheses) are created for the observed phenomenon or detected problem.
  3. Deduction: The problem is formulated mathematically, and consequences are deduced.
  4. Experimentation/Testing: The proven scenarios are contrasted. If a hypothesis holds true in some cases, it becomes a law and is accepted as generally valid.

A Theory is defined as a set of related laws, often expressed mathematically.
